The price of an article is cut by 24%. To restore it to its original value, the new price must be increased by:

  1. A
    24 percent
  2. B
    19.35 percent
  3. C
    30 percent
  4. D
    31.58 percent

Solution & Step-by-step Explanation

Let the original price be 100.
After a 24% cut, the new price is:

100−24=76
To restore it back to 100, the price needs to be increased by 24 units from the new price base (76):

Required Percentage Increase=(
76
24

)×100%
=(
19
6

)×100%=
19
600

%≈31.58%
